Transaction 3841f77cb103d85df854a727bc51bb9f3d15bd1c1d6e3617ee2548d0cdb6df37
1 Input
2 Outputs
- 3841f77cb103d85df854a727bc51bb9f3d15bd1c1d6e3617ee2548d0cdb6df37:0
- 3841f77cb103d85df854a727bc51bb9f3d15bd1c1d6e3617ee2548d0cdb6df37:1
value 594386
address 3G929ckA3rNwsgbnMauM1aJMMvYhYegy5C
value 3789565
address 135v6QaSVJbq5nEsLCK4Wcc8vGT3sGEXNX